


From Express to Laravel: My Journey of Rewriting a ear-Old REST API (and Surviving the Chaos)
Rewriting a legacy system is akin to aircraft maintenance mid-flight – a daunting task! I recently spent four days migrating a five-year-old Express REST API to a modern Laravel 11 REST API. The experience was, to put it mildly, exhilarating.
Tackling the Toughest Challenges First
Following Taylor Otwell's advice, I prioritized the most difficult aspects. The initial hurdle involved creating 64 table schemas in Laravel from an existing database. This involved painstakingly mapping years of undocumented database decisions – a true test of patience! While challenging, the process proved strangely satisfying, transforming chaos into order. Deepseek AI, my new AI assistant, significantly eased the burden, making the process feel more like puzzle-solving than a Herculean effort.
The Core Conversion: Controllers and Models
With the database schemas complete, the next phase focuses on converting Express controllers and models to Laravel. The transition presents a significant challenge, as the frameworks differ significantly in structure and approach. Express feels like the wild west, while Laravel offers a more structured, organized environment. However, having successfully navigated the database schema creation, I'm confident in tackling this next hurdle.
A Moment of Triumph: The Backup Script
Amidst the complexities, one task stood out: rewriting the backup script. This script, now adapted for Laravel, creates a database image and stores it in Cloudflare R2 Object Storage. Given Cloudflare's limited free storage (10GB), optimizing database dump sizes was crucial. This process, akin to a data-driven game of Tetris, proved surprisingly enjoyable.
Key Lessons Learned
This experience yielded several valuable lessons:
- Prioritize Difficult Tasks: Addressing the most challenging aspects early streamlines the remainder of the project.
- Comprehensive Documentation: Thorough documentation is essential, especially when working with legacy systems lacking proper documentation.
- Harness AI Power: AI tools like Deepseek AI significantly accelerate the development process.
- Celebrate Milestones: Acknowledging and celebrating small victories maintains momentum and morale.

The application of SOLID principle in PHP development includes: 1. Single responsibility principle (SRP): Each class is responsible for only one function. 2. Open and close principle (OCP): Changes are achieved through extension rather than modification. 3. Lisch's Substitution Principle (LSP): Subclasses can replace base classes without affecting program accuracy. 4. Interface isolation principle (ISP): Use fine-grained interfaces to avoid dependencies and unused methods. 5. Dependency inversion principle (DIP): High and low-level modules rely on abstraction and are implemented through dependency injection.
